Today is National Mom and Pop Business Owners Day. If shopping is on your to-do list, today's the day to shop small.
Sixty-seven cents of every dollar you spend at a small business stays in your local community.
“We are a mom and pop business, and we've been a mom and pop business since I was 2 years old, since I was born into this business,” says Anthony Campisi, with New Pearl Cleaners & Dante Tuxedo.
Campisi will be the first to say without a solid customer base supporting his dry cleaner and tuxedo shop, staying around this long would never have been possible. But the appreciation goes both ways.
“You're never going to get the service the same as a mom and pop anywhere because this is our blood, this is our livelihood,” says Campisi.
"I think a lot of people think you own your own business, so that makes you automatically wealthy,” says Anisha Khan. “That's not the case at all. You're no different than anybody else. You're working ... I always say this is my home away from home. I have so many people like Trudy. She comes every day for 21 years Monday through Friday, and I'm honored  - and I feel so special that people love and support the small business."
The U.S. Small Business Administration says there are around 27 million small businesses in the country.
